Examples Of Disagreements With Boss

At their next opening, I sat down with my boss and explained my concerns. It expected the report to be ready by 5 p.m. on Thursday. Since I was not prepared to sacrifice the quality of the report, I said that it would not be possible, even if I stayed late that night. My boss insisted that the deadline was not negotiable. So I decided to ask my boss if there was anyone who could help me with the report. After I thought about it, my boss found another assistant who was able to cash in a few hours. While I was working for a long time, I knew the investment committee was meeting on Friday, so I understood the pressure my boss was under. I agreed to work with the other assistant to ensure that the report reaches the high level I will always reach in time. So what steps have you taken? Have you approached your boss for an individual interview? How did you solve the problem? You can show that you are ready to take possession of the problem and then solve it. That`s what the manager wants to hear. Do not play your part in dissipating the situation. An essential part of your answer is the outcome of the situation. «We`re looking for a positive solution where the two sides came together when they weren`t on an equal footing at first,» Curley says. In this positive case does not mean that you have «won», positive means that both parties have come out of the situation better than before. Include how the conflict ended and what happened after the situation was resolved.

Talk about what you`ve learned, what your boss may have learned and how you`ve dealt with issues in the future. Now that we know what you were in, what was the problem? To answer this question, give an example of a rule or policy with which you disagreed and how you ended the disagreement to ensure that you could perform your duties assigned. In previous positions, you may have encountered guidelines that you did not feel comfortable with. With this question, you can explain why or why you would perform the assigned tasks, even if you do not agree with the task rule or directive. Here you should discuss the precise steps you have taken to resolve the problem. Have you set up an individual interview with your boss? If so, how did you have this conversation? Not only do you show how ready you are to take responsibility for a situation, but they also show your problem-solving skills. This gives your interviewer an insight into how you deal with conflicts – so they can decide whether you`re okay with their team or not.
